In the context of tools, punches refer to handheld tools used for various applications such as making holes, driving pins, marking or indenting materials, and removing pins or rivets. They are typically made of hardened steel and feature a pointed or flat end for specific tasks.

There are several types of punches commonly used in different industries and applications:

  1. Center Punch: Used to create a small indentation or mark as a starting point for drilling or other operations.
  2. Pin Punch: Designed to drive out pins, rivets, or other objects from a workpiece.
  3. Prick Punch: Used for marking or making small indentations on materials.
  4. Transfer Punch: Helps to transfer the location of holes from one workpiece to another.
  5. Chisel Punch: Features a flat, chisel-like end used for cutting or chiseling operations.
  6. Nail Punch: Specifically designed for sinking nail heads below the surface of the material.
  7. Drift Punch: Used to align or enlarge holes, particularly in metal.
  8. Letter and Number Punches: These punches have characters engraved on their ends and are used to mark or stamp letters, numbers, or symbols onto materials.

These are just a few examples, and there may be other specialized punches available for specific tasks or industries.
